V2EX = way to explore
V2EX 是一个关于分享和探索的地方
Sign Up Now
For Existing Member  Sign In
hackpro
V2EX  ›  Apple

mpv 全屏播放导致系统死机

  •  
  •   hackpro · May 23, 2016 · 2988 views
  •   You need to sign in to view this topic
    This topic created in 3637 days ago, the information mentioned may be changed or developed.

    mpv 全屏状况下播放导致系统卡死 之后直接进入多国语言界面 提示系统遇到问题,按任意键重启

    mpv 0.17.0 (C) 2000-2016 mpv/MPlayer/mplayer2 projects
     built on Mon Apr 11 20:23:41 BST 2016
    ffmpeg library versions:
       libavutil       55.17.103
       libavcodec      57.24.102
       libavformat     57.25.100
       libswscale      4.0.100
       libavfilter     6.31.100
       libswresample   2.0.101
    ffmpeg version: 3.0.2
    
    rMBP 2015 13'
    OS X: 10.11.5 (15F34)
    

    已经反复很多次了,不知道大家有没有这种情况以及如何解决?

    Supplement 1  ·  May 23, 2016

    相关日志如下,请老司机帮忙看下到底哪儿的问题,谢谢~

    Mon May 23 17:20:27 2016
    
    *** Panic Report ***
    panic(cpu 1 caller 0xffffff8006bce5fa): Kernel trap at 0xffffff7f89083208, type 14=page fault, registers:
    CR0: 0x000000008001003b, CR2: 0x0000000000000000, CR3: 0x0000000009dce000, CR4: 0x00000000003627e0
    RAX: 0x0000000000000000, RBX: 0x0000000000000000, RCX: 0x0000000000000001, RDX: 0x00000000ffffffff
    RSP: 0xffffff91fefbbc30, RBP: 0xffffff91fefbbca0, RSI: 0xffffff81c8276100, RDI: 0x0000000000000000
    R8:  0x00000000ffffffff, R9:  0x0000000000000002, R10: 0xffffff802827f000, R11: 0x00000797e152daeb
    R12: 0x0000000000000000, R13: 0x0000000000000100, R14: 0x0000000000000000, R15: 0x0000000000000005
    RFL: 0x0000000000010206, RIP: 0xffffff7f89083208, CS:  0x0000000000000008, SS:  0x0000000000000000
    Fault CR2: 0x0000000000000000, Error code: 0x0000000000000000, Fault CPU: 0x1, PL: 0
    
    Supplement 2  ·  May 23, 2016
    Kernel Extensions in backtrace:
             com.apple.iokit.IOAcceleratorFamily2(205.10)[949D9C27-0635-3EE4-B836-373871BC6247]@0xffffff7f88f59000->0xffffff7f88fc4fff
                dependency: com.apple.iokit.IOPCIFamily(2.9)[D8216D61-5209-3B0C-866D-7D8B3C5F33FF]@0xffffff7f8732c000
                dependency: com.apple.iokit.IOGraphicsFamily(2.4.1)[172C2960-EDF5-382D-80A5-C13E97D74880]@0xffffff7f87457000
             com.apple.driver.AppleIntelBDWGraphicsFramebuffer(10.1.4)[C45BACF5-7C74-3544-9924-1261C9918ABC]@0xffffff7f88fda000->0xffffff7f8902ffff
                dependency: com.apple.iokit.IOPCIFamily(2.9)[D8216D61-5209-3B0C-866D-7D8B3C5F33FF]@0xffffff7f8732c000
                dependency: com.apple.iokit.IOACPIFamily(1.4)[5D7574C3-8E90-3873-BAEB-D979FC215A7D]@0xffffff7f87b42000
                dependency: com.apple.iokit.IOAcceleratorFamily2(205.10)[949D9C27-0635-3EE4-B836-373871BC6247]@0xffffff7f88f59000
                dependency: com.apple.iokit.IOReportFamily(31)[C89107EE-2DF2-3BC3-9F6D-3133D43ED7EF]@0xffffff7f87e80000
                dependency: com.apple.AppleGraphicsDeviceControl(3.12.8)[81C2784E-285A-38A7-A16E-515DCB816E0A]@0xffffff7f88fd3000
                dependency: com.apple.iokit.IOGraphicsFamily(2.4.1)[172C2960-EDF5-382D-80A5-C13E97D74880]@0xffffff7f87457000
             com.apple.driver.AppleIntelBDWGraphics(10.1.4)[DB1D333A-D0EC-3F49-9456-3CCE9F494849]@0xffffff7f8904f000->0xffffff7f890dcfff
                dependency: com.apple.iokit.IOSurface(108.2.1)[B5ADE17A-36A5-3231-B066-7242441F7638]@0xffffff7f87df7000
                dependency: com.apple.iokit.IOPCIFamily(2.9)[D8216D61-5209-3B0C-866D-7D8B3C5F33FF]@0xffffff7f8732c000
                dependency: com.apple.iokit.IOGraphicsFamily(2.4.1)[172C2960-EDF5-382D-80A5-C13E97D74880]@0xffffff7f87457000
                dependency: com.apple.iokit.IOAcceleratorFamily2(205.10)[949D9C27-0635-3EE4-B836-373871BC6247]@0xffffff7f88f59000
    BSD process name corresponding to current thread: kernel_task
    Mac OS version:
    15F34
    
    Supplement 3  ·  May 23, 2016
    Kernel version:
    Darwin Kernel Version 15.5.0: Tue Apr 19 18:36:36 PDT 2016; root:xnu-3248.50.21~8/RELEASE_X86_64
    Kernel UUID: 7E7B0822-D2DE-3B39-A7A5-77B40A668BC6
    Kernel slide:     0x0000000006800000
    Kernel text base: 0xffffff8006a00000
    __HIB  text base: 0xffffff8006900000
    System model name: MacBookPro12,1 (Mac-E43C1C25D4880AD6)
    
    System uptime in nanoseconds: 8348901847211
    last loaded kext at 6941541121033: com.apple.driver.usb.cdc	5.0.0 (addr 0xffffff7f895f4000, size 28672)
    last unloaded kext at 6485475416818: com.apple.driver.usb.AppleUSBHostCompositeDevice	1.0.1 (addr 0xffffff7f895ed000, size 28672)
    
    15 replies    2016-05-24 19:14:49 +08:00
    lln133208
        1
    lln133208  
       May 23, 2016
    MBA13 寸, 2105 early , 系统是 10.11.3 ,全屏不会卡死,但是发热严重
    homever
        2
    homever  
       May 23, 2016
    我是 Movist 死机,,两年前的事情了,持续了半年,不定时卡住死机,就转投 mpv 了
    helloSwift
        3
    helloSwift  
       May 23, 2016
    刚试了下 mkv 和 mp4 ,没有死机
    zander
        4
    zander  
       May 23, 2016 via iPhone
    @lln133208 把 hq 关了。
    zpole
        5
    zpole  
       May 23, 2016
    没卡死过,但我有时看码率很大的视频的时候双击视屏全屏会掉帧,但点左上角全屏就不会,感觉两种全屏机制不一样
    mxalbert1996
        6
    mxalbert1996  
       May 23, 2016
    你这种显然应该去 https://github.com/mpv-player/mpv/issues 反馈,你在这里发谁给你解决。。。
    bookit
        7
    bookit  
       May 23, 2016
    type 14=page fault

    内存有问题?
    FurN1
        8
    FurN1  
       May 23, 2016
    borderless 很久了……楼主用的是哪种全屏?
    hackpro
        9
    hackpro  
    OP
       May 24, 2016
    @bookit 内存当初买的时候就直接升级到 16G 的
    @IgniteWhite no-border
    hackpro
        10
    hackpro  
    OP
       May 24, 2016
    @zander 没有开 HQ video 部分全部参数如下
    # Video
    2:vo=opengl:dither-depth=auto:gamma-auto
    3:vo=opengl
    4:#maginification
    5:#vo=opengl-hq:interpolation:scale=ewa_lanczossharp:icc-profile-auto
    6:#hwdec=vda
    7:hwdec=auto
    8:display-fps=60
    9:autofit-larger=100%
    10:autofit-smaller=720x480
    zander
        11
    zander  
       May 24, 2016
    @hackpro 5:#vo=opengl-hq
    这不就是 hq 么。
    interpolation:scale=ewa_lanczossharp
    这个更吃资源了,效果还不明显。
    zander
        12
    zander  
       May 24, 2016
    @hackpro 哦注释掉了。
    你把 dither 那行也注释掉,就留个 vo=opengl 试一段时间吧。
    FurN1
        13
    FurN1  
       May 24, 2016
    @zander 我在想 vo 的那些高级设置是给什么机子准备的……
    lln133208
        14
    lln133208  
       May 24, 2016
    @zander 已经关了,感觉还是发热,也不知道是不是正常水准,我却当作发热严重了
    FurN1
        15
    FurN1  
       May 24, 2016
    @lln133208 发热正常,写一个 property expansion 的快捷键,查一查是不是启用了硬解。该启用的都启用了,性能就是最好了,强迫症就没有了
    About   ·   Help   ·   Advertise   ·   Blog   ·   API   ·   FAQ   ·   Solana   ·   5376 Online   Highest 6679   ·     Select Language
    创意工作者们的社区
    World is powered by solitude
    VERSION: 3.9.8.5 · 62ms · UTC 03:49 · PVG 11:49 · LAX 20:49 · JFK 23:49
    ♥ Do have faith in what you're doing.